Ella Pritsker, designer of the couture line Ella Moda, is fighting back against mass-produced clothing by teaching the finer points of custom fashion. Her
Maryland Academy of Couture Arts (20 E. Timonium Rd., Suite 312; 410-560-3910;
www.marylandacademyofcouturearts.com) offers classes for beginning and advanced students, as well as a pattern-making course. “Couture doesn’t have to be out of the reach of the masses; we can create our own couture,” says Pritsker, a native of Russia. Opened last fall, the academy has seen a steady stream of eager fashion-istas tackling sleeve rolls and hand stitching. This summer, Pritsker is partnering with the Baltimore Museum of Art and the Walters Art Museum on a program for 9- to 12-year-olds (contact the academy for more information). She hopes to show the next generation “how to approach art from the point of fashion.”
